I met Mike in the first grade at North Hialeah Elementary. Our mothers were volunteers in Ms. Thomas' class, so we hung out a lot. I went to Flamingo Elementary in the fourth grade but still saw him on occasion. Then to Filer and Hialeah High together. He went to UF, I went to FSU so there was a lot of friendly harrassing back and forth. Summers were spent running around with friends who had cars. I was in his first wedding. After the Army I visited him in California and rode in the Healey before he started his long attempt at restoration and trailered it back to Florida. Mike was blindsided by a divorce but it eventually turned out for the best when he met and married his forever wife and friend, Debbie. He was retired, happily married, had a place in the mountains and his Healey was back together and winning awards at car shows. Life was good. Then a surprise lump under his jaw, a diagnosis of lymphoma, and the damned chemo. I'm sure he was worried and upset but he acted like he was taking it in stride and it was just a bump in the road he needed to get past. I had been communicating with him about the situation and was plannng on driving down from Tallahassee to Dunnellon to see him next month. I kiddingly told him I wanted to see him alive because I can't handle funerals. I wasn't too concerned because it just seemed like something we all have come to expect at our age. Then an early morning message - he was gone. All I have left are seventy years of good memories. Life is not fair. Miss you, Mike.
